My radio module didn't work ( 4G0 035 056) with this problem no MMI, no radio, no GPS ,etc , so i replace it with a new piece with the same references.
Today, MMI works fine, but i have two problems:
-The left speakers don't work (front and back)
-The radio cut off every two seconds, work again , and cut off every two seconds.
I will try to replace one speaker from right to left, in order to check if the first problem is a speaker problem.
But what can explain the second problem ?
I read that audi component protection can limit component fonctionnality, does 4G0035056 is a piece protected by audi component protection ?
When audi component protection detect a problem with one piece, does a MMI message appears ? (no message in my car)

I think both of your symptoms are caused by component protection. This is what I have noted:
Component Protection
The radio control module has a component protection
feature. When the component protection function is
active, its response varies according to trim level:
Radio with external amplifier:
The audio signal is interrupted cyclically for one second
during AM/FM/Sirius reception.
Radio with internal amplifier:
The audio signal is interrupted cyclically for one second
during AM/FM/Sirius reception. In addition, the left
audio channel is muted for all entertainment sources.
Telephone calls and navigation directions are transmitted
unobstructed.

You should be able to go to any dealership or ODIS connected independent shop and have them update the CP on the piece to work with your car. Figure at most an hour labor.
